Sorry

by Miss Keri Rose   Mar 1, 2008


Don't say sorry it won't dry the tears,
Don't say sorry it won't heal the years.
Don't try that look it wont save you now,
I'm left alone asking myself how?

Asking how, in my time of need,
Knowing it grew that planted seed.
And now you claim to see,
The errors of you weighs all three.

But sorry is just a word,
One I should have never heard,
Uttered from your lips in haste.
Something you should have not of done in the first place.
